Radiology Center at Hua Chiew Hospital

offers comprehensive diagnostic and treatment services through state-of-the-art radiological imaging technology. We provide advanced radiological examinations for patients, ranging from basic to advanced levels of care.

Radiology Center at Hua Chiew Hospital

Radiology Center at Hua Chiew Hospital boasts a team of specialized radiologists, complemented by a cadre of radiology nursing professionals proficient in their field. Their expertise encompasses the intricacies of radiological procedures and the utilization of cutting-edge medical equipment. All medical instruments employed at the Radiology Center operate on fully digital platforms, ensuring swift and efficient services for a large volume of patients. Doctors across all service units can instantly access X-ray images through a digital monitor system, eliminating the need for patients or staff to manually handle X-ray films when seeking consultation from a medical professional.

Cutting-Edge Medical Imaging Equipment for Accurate Diagnostics:

  1. General X-ray
    • This procedure utilizes digital radiography to capture images throughout the entire body, including the lungs, arms, and legs.
  2. Fluoroscope
    • This procedure employs radiation to visualize motion, ideal for examining the digestive system, such as swallowing or aspirating powder, and for evaluating the uterus and fallopian tubes in cases of infertility.
  3. Mammogram
    • It is a breast examination to detect abnormalities, particularly early-stage breast cancer, often performed in conjunction with high-frequency sound wave (ultrasound) imaging.
  4. High-Speed Computed Tomography Scanner (160 slice-CT scan)
    • This medical imaging machine utilizes X-ray waves to create three-dimensional cross-sectional and axial images of specific organs for accurate medical diagnostics. Utilizing a high-resolution computer for image signal processing, it enables comprehensive examination of nearly all parts of the body, including the brain, chest, and lungs, abdominal cavity, spinal column, arms, legs, and vascular systems in the heart, brain, neck, lungs, arms, and legs.
  5. Magnetic Resonance Imaging (MRI)
    • It is a medical examination employing the principles of magnetic and radio waves, processed by a computer to produce clear images of internal organs. It is particularly useful for brain, spinal column, vertebral column, skeletal, and muscular system examinations, as well as abdominal organs such as the liver, kidneys, and reproductive organs such as the uterus and ovaries.

Ultrasound Interventional Radiology Services:

1. Vascular Procedures

1.1 Diagnostic Procedures include:

  • Angiogram: Injecting contrast dye to visualize arteries
  • Venogram: Injecting contrast dye to visualize veins

1.2 Treatment Procedures include:

  • TACE (Transarterial Chemoembolization): Treatment for liver cancer
  • Embolization: Treating internal bleeding by blocking blood vessels or reducing the size of growths or tumors before surgery
  • Sclerotherapy: Treating abnormal blood vessels (AVM)
  • Venoplasty: Dilating narrowed blood vessels in kidney dialysis patients

2. Non-Vascular Diagnostics or Treatments

2.1 Diagnostic Procedures include:

  • Image-guided biopsy: Obtaining tissue samples with the assistance of Ultrasound or CT scan to precisely locate abnormalities, such as breast lumps, liver, kidney, lung masses, masses in the chest or abdomen.
  • Image-guided aspiration: Puncturing and draining fluid or pus using Ultrasound or CT scan guidance to precisely locate positions for conditions such as thyroid gland, swollen lymph nodes, liver cysts, joint fluid, cysts or abscesses at various locations.

2.2 Treatment Procedures include:

  • Percutaneous biliary drainage (PTBD): Inserting a drain in case of blocked bile ducts
  • Percutaneous nephrostomy (PCN): Inserting a tube to drain urine, especially when lower part of the kidney duct is blocked or compressed by a tumor
  • Percutaneous drainage (PCD): Inserting a drain for fluid or pus drainage
  • Radio-frequency ablation (RFA): Treating liver cancer with heat by using specialized needles (RF or Microwave needles)
